python代码如下:#输入正整数NN=int(input())#将整数N转换为字符串,然后将每个数字作为字符串列表的元素digits=list(str(N))#计算位数(字符串的长度)和各位数字之和num_digits=len(digits)sum_of_digits=sum(int(digit)fordigitindigits)#输出结果print(num_digits,sum_of_digits)这段代码首先接受一个正整数N...
如果给定一个list或tuple,我们可以通过for循环来遍历这个list或tuple,这种遍历称为迭代(Iteration)。迭代是通过for ... in来完成的。 list这种数据类型虽然有下标,但很多其他数据类型是没有下标的,但是,只要是可迭代对象,无论有无下标,都可以迭代,比如dict就可以迭代。 03 库的学习 numpy import numpy as np 1....
python题目 Write a function that computes and returns the sum of the digits in an integer. Use the following function header: def sum_digits(number): For example sum_digits(234) returns 9. Use the % operator to extract the digits and the // operator to remove the extracted digit. For...
python 19th May 2020, 5:32 PM Satyam Patel23 Réponses Trier par : Votes Répondre + 4 Ok, i think you want to take a number like 234567 and sum the even digits 2+4+6 = 12? Please do a try by yourself first. If you get stuck you can put your code in playground and link it...
维基百科中对函数的定义:子程序 在计算机科学中,子程序(英语:Subroutine, procedure, function, rout...
python题目Write a function that computes and returns the sum of the digits in an integer. Use the following function header:def sum_digits(number):For example sum_digits(234) returns 9. Use the % operator to extract the digits and the // operator to remove the extracted digit. For ...
是使用Python吗?亲,是完整的代码吗?需要实现步骤吗?def count_digits_special(s): digits = 0 special = 0 for ch in s: if ch.isdigit(): digits += 1 elif not ch.isalnum(): special += 1 return (digits, special)s = 'a2xyz1_ # When 23W 'print...
Instructions In this kata, you must create a digital root function. A digital root is the recursive sum of all the digits in a number. Given n, take t
Write a Python program to calculate the sum of all digits of the base to the specified power. Sample Solution: Python Code: defpower_base_sum(base,power):returnsum([int(i)foriinstr(pow(base,power))])print(power_base_sum(2,100))print(power_base_sum(8,10)) ...
sum=0# 显式初始化foriinrange(1,11):sum+=iprint("Sum is:",sum)这段代码在Python中也会输出...